Some of the most important steps in addiction recovery have nothing to do with the drink or the drug, or with stopping or quitting for that matter. That's the easy part: it's your choice to make. What's essential in long-term rehabilitation is understanding why you started using in the first place, and the benefits you have associated with continued use. Only then will you be able to effectively resolve what brought you to substance use.

Why is the risk of relapse so high? No matter the substance or the habit, dependency fundamentally develops as a means to assuage the suffering that results from ill-managed emotions. The addictive use or consumption of a given substance becomes your method of choice to accomplish that task. Why? Because it works... by distraction.
The problem with that method is that it only works for a very short time. You have to use it again and again. It's time to add some long-term options to your list of choices. The more you can shift your focus on recovery to the long-term, the greater the probability you will be able to manage the short-term.
